What executives usually misdiagnose

Leaders often describe the issue as an IT capacity problem. It's usually not. It's a control problem.

You can add more technicians and still lose time every day if:

  • Identity controls are weak: staff authenticate from unmanaged devices or outdated sign-in methods.
  • Endpoints are inconsistent: one laptop has proper compliance policies, another is effectively unmanaged.
  • Data handling is vague: sensitive files move through email, Teams, personal downloads, and shared links without enforceable controls.
  • Legacy systems remain in the path: old on-premises dependencies slow modern work and increase exception handling.

That's why generic “support” isn't enough. Your provider needs to act like a cloud and security operator, not just a repair service.

The Modern MSP Beyond Helpdesk Support

Most MSPs still sell an outdated model. They wait for tickets, react to failures, and call it managed service. That's not management. That's outsourced break-fix with a monthly invoice.

A modern provider runs your environment as an ongoing security and operations function. That means standardised cloud-managed endpoints, active tenant governance, policy enforcement, backup discipline, and constant monitoring of what can break before users notice it.

What a real MSP should operate

If you're comparing providers, expect competence in these areas:

  • Cloud-managed endpoint control: laptops should be governed through a unified framework, not local admin habits and scattered scripts.
  • Identity-led security: Microsoft Entra ID policies should control access based on risk, device state, geography, and authentication strength.
  • 24/7 monitoring with action: network and endpoint monitoring is only valuable if the provider has escalation paths and remediation discipline.
  • Backup and recovery that's tested: not a checkbox, not a portal screenshot, and not assumptions.
  • Compliance evidence: the provider should be able to show how controls are enforced and how exceptions are handled.

The break-fix model fails hybrid teams

A distributed workforce creates configuration sprawl. Devices leave the office. Users install things they shouldn't. Old local file shares linger. Teams rely on browser-based apps, mobile sign-ins, and collaboration tools from everywhere.

The wrong MSP responds one user at a time.

The right MSP solves structurally:

  1. It establishes a hardened device baseline.
  2. It removes unnecessary local dependencies.
  3. It centralises identity and access control.
  4. It automates provisioning, patching, and policy enforcement.
  5. It measures service quality using operational and security metrics.

Support matters. But support without governance just keeps unstable systems running slightly longer.

What “compliance capable” should actually mean

For Microsoft-centric environments, I'd treat these as baseline requirements:

  • Purview Information Protection labels: sensitive financial, HR, legal, and healthcare documents should be automatically classified where practical.
  • Data Loss Prevention rules: outbound sharing should be restricted based on content, recipient type, and sensitivity.
  • Encryption enforcement: protected data should remain encrypted in transit and under policy when shared internally or externally.
  • Access segmentation: highly sensitive repositories should require stronger sign-in controls and tighter group membership governance.
  • Audit-ready logging: access, changes, and sharing events need retention and review discipline.

Ask how the workflow works

Don't ask, “Are you PIPEDA compliant?”

Ask these instead:

  • How do you classify regulated data?
  • How do you stop accidental external sharing?
  • How do you restrict access by role and geography?
  • How do you prove that these controls are active?
  • How do you handle exceptions and approvals?

If the answers stay at the level of policy documents and general assurances, keep looking.

Hardening The Identity Perimeter Your MSP Must Master

Your firewall still matters. Your backup still matters. But in a cloud-first business, identity is the control plane. If an attacker gets a valid user session, weak internal practices collapse quickly.

That's why I judge any MSP first on identity maturity. If they can't harden Microsoft Entra ID properly, they're not a strategic security partner.

Non-negotiable Entra ID controls

A competent MSP should be able to deploy and maintain these controls without drama:

  • Block legacy authentication tenant-wide: old protocols remain a common weakness because they bypass stronger modern protections.
  • Enforce phishing-resistant MFA: not optional for admins, and not selectively enabled for only a few users.
  • Use Conditional Access broadly: access should depend on user risk, device compliance, location, and application sensitivity.
  • Review privileged roles aggressively: Global Administrator sprawl is still one of the most common and least defensible mistakes.
  • Automate access reviews: stale permissions don't clean themselves up.

A real governance problem I see often

In fast-growing law and accounting firms, the issue usually isn't one catastrophic misconfiguration. It's accumulated drift. Over time, admin roles get assigned temporarily and never removed. Third-party applications keep access long after their business purpose fades. Shared mailboxes, Teams, SharePoint sites, and delegated rights evolve faster than anyone documents them.

That creates hidden privilege.

A good MSP runs an immediate privileged role triage, removes orphaned access, tightens app consent exposure, and schedules recurring access reviews. A better MSP also defines joiner, mover, and leaver processes so the environment doesn't drift back into chaos.

Conditional Access should be strict, not decorative

In healthcare and other regulated environments, I want to see policy decisions that are easy to audit:

  • Approved geography restrictions: block authentication attempts from outside approved regions where appropriate.
  • Device compliance requirements: unmanaged endpoints should not get broad access to sensitive workloads.
  • App-specific policy tiers: Exchange, SharePoint, Teams, and admin portals should not all share the same trust assumptions.
  • Session control discipline: sensitive sessions should face stricter access conditions and tighter review.

Automation is what keeps identity secure at scale

Manual onboarding and access changes are too slow for firms that hire quickly, restructure teams, or support multiple regions. Microsoft Graph PowerShell SDK can automate onboarding, role-based licence assignment, group placement, and baseline security application so access changes happen in minutes instead of waiting in a queue all day.

Practical rule: If a provider manages identity manually for most user lifecycle tasks, they will eventually create delays, access mistakes, or both.

Case Study Migrating a Toronto Business to a Secure Cloud

One distributed Toronto business I advised had the usual symptoms of an environment that outgrew its architecture. Staff depended on local servers for line-of-business access, remote users funnelled through a legacy VPN, and collaboration was split between old file workflows and partially adopted Microsoft 365 tools. Nothing was completely broken. Everything was slower than it should've been.

The migration path was straightforward in principle. Move user identities, core mailboxes, and collaboration spaces into a fully cloud-native Microsoft 365 and Microsoft Entra ID model. Standardise endpoint join and policy enforcement. Remove as many local dependencies as possible without disrupting business operations.

What went smoothly

The identity and collaboration layers moved cleanly. User accounts, Exchange Online mailboxes, standard Teams and SharePoint workloads, and baseline device alignment all fit the target architecture well. Once users authenticated directly against the cloud tenant with modern policies, the daily complaints around VPN friction started disappearing.

A major benefit of this approach is operational consistency. New users can be onboarded into the same identity framework, receive the right cloud resources, and work securely from any location without inheriting a maze of legacy access exceptions.

The roadblock that could have stalled the project

The issue surfaced when the organisation's legacy internal application refused to cooperate. It didn't support modern web authentication standards such as SAML or OAuth. That's a common problem in mature SMB environments. One old application can hold an entire migration hostage if nobody plans a containment strategy.

Instead of slowing the whole tenant transformation, we published that local application through Microsoft Entra ID Application Proxy. That let external users reach the system securely while still using a cleaner sign-in experience through the tenant's identity layer. The legacy app stayed in place temporarily. The broader cloud architecture moved forward.

You don't need to modernise every legacy application on day one. You do need to stop one legacy dependency from dictating the future of the entire environment.

The network optimisation that finished the job

Identity modernisation solved one part of the problem. Network behaviour solved the other.

The business still had congestion during peak hours because critical traffic competed with ordinary background activity. The workaround was not more tolerance for slow systems. It was perimeter redesign. We shifted the model away from clunky local-server dependence and paired the cloud-native endpoint strategy with enterprise firewalls configured for application-aware SD-WAN traffic shaping.

That change prioritised real-time Microsoft 365 traffic and removed the bottlenecks that had made the environment feel unreliable.

The result was immediate. The organisation established a 99.99% uptime baseline and saw a clear lift in day-to-day productivity because staff stopped waiting on unstable tunnels, laggy sessions, and branch-to-office backhaul.

Why this case matters

This pattern isn't unique to Toronto. I see versions of it in Calgary firms with regional staff, and in Saskatchewan organisations balancing local operations with cloud adoption. The lesson is simple:

  • Migrate identity first where possible
  • Contain legacy apps instead of letting them block progress
  • Standardise endpoints
  • Optimise network policy around business-critical cloud traffic
  • Design for distributed work as the default state

Evaluating Service Models Pricing and SLAs

Pricing matters. SLA language matters more. Too many SMBs buy managed services based on a monthly per-user figure and a vague promise of “24/7 support,” then discover later that response quality, escalation speed, and security depth vary wildly between providers.

In the Toronto market, fully managed service packages typically range from CAD $120 to $250 per user per month, while regulated finance and healthcare clients commonly fall between CAD $175 and $300 per user per month because of deeper cybersecurity and compliance requirements, according to CloudSecureTech on Toronto managed IT pricing.

Why Toronto pricing is often higher

Toronto buyers often compare local proposals against lower-cost markets and assume providers are overcharging. That's usually the wrong conclusion.

You're paying for a mix of factors:

  • Regulated workload overhead: privacy, auditability, retention, and stricter access governance all add labour and tooling.
  • 24/7 operational expectations: mature support coverage requires staffing discipline, not just an answering service.
  • Cloud and security complexity: Entra ID hardening, endpoint compliance, DLP tuning, and backup governance require specialist skill.
  • Infrastructure variation: hybrid environments with local apps, remote workers, and branch sites take more effort to standardise.

The SLA clauses that actually matter

A serious SLA should define more than ticket acknowledgement. It should tell you what happens when a user can't work, when a security event is suspected, or when a critical business platform degrades.

Use this comparison when evaluating providers:

Evaluation Criteria Commodity MSP (Warning Sign) Strategic Partner (What to Look For)
Response commitment Says “24/7 support” but avoids concrete guarantees Defines clear response windows for critical incidents
Security scope Antivirus and basic patching presented as full cybersecurity Conditional Access, MFA enforcement, endpoint governance, backup, and review processes are standard
Identity management Password resets and manual account changes Structured onboarding, offboarding, access reviews, and least-privilege controls
Compliance approach Generic claims about being compliant Explains specific controls, evidence, and audit workflows
Operational reporting Ticket counts only Includes security posture, patch compliance, remediation status, and service trends
Cloud capability Supports Microsoft 365 at a basic admin level Designs tenant hardening, workload governance, and migration paths
Legacy modernisation Keeps old systems alive indefinitely Has a plan to reduce technical debt and isolate risky dependencies

Ask how they measure quality

Service quality should include both support and security signals. Useful benchmarks include incident resolution time, first-time fix rate, patch compliance, vulnerability remediation discipline, and endpoint protection coverage. If a provider can't explain how they track and act on those metrics, they're probably running by feel.

Questions that separate operators from marketers

Use these in every shortlist conversation:

  • How do you enforce Conditional Access across Microsoft 365 and admin roles?
  • Which legacy authentication methods do you block by default?
  • How do you manage privileged role reviews and stale admin access?
  • What is your process for joiners, movers, and leavers?
  • How do you prove endpoint compliance across remote devices?
  • What DLP and data classification controls do you implement for regulated files?
  • What happens during a suspected account compromise in the first response window?
  • How do you handle unsupported legacy applications during cloud migration?

Demand artefacts, not assurances

A strong provider should be comfortable sharing anonymised examples of:

  • Policy standards: baseline Conditional Access and device control models
  • Operational workflows: onboarding, offboarding, access review, and escalation runbooks
  • Reporting samples: security posture summaries, patch status, and exception handling
  • Knowledge discipline: documented procedures and service documentation practices
